Recent News Buzz: A Bit of a Mixed Bag
Looking at the recent headlines, you get a bit of a mixed picture for DigitalOcean. On one hand, several Wall Street analysts who follow the company have recently adjusted their price targets lower. Folks at Barclays, Morgan Stanley, Stifel, and Canaccord Genuity all trimmed where they think the stock should trade. That's not exactly a ringing endorsement for immediate upward movement.
However, it's interesting that most of these analysts maintained their existing ratings – things like "Overweight" (meaning they think it will do better than the average stock) or "Buy." Stifel kept its "Hold" rating, and Needham reiterated "Hold." So, while they're perhaps a little less optimistic on the exact price target, they haven't necessarily thrown in the towel on the stock itself.
Beyond the analyst chatter, DigitalOcean announced the date for their first-quarter 2025 earnings call, which is a key event coming up. They also hosted an Investor Day earlier in April and launched a new product aimed at making multi-cloud networking easier and more secure. Product news and engaging with investors are generally seen as positive steps.
So, the news vibe is a bit contradictory: price targets are down, but ratings are mostly held steady, and the company is still pushing forward with new offerings and investor communication.
Checking the Price Chart: A Recent Tumble
Now, let's look at what the stock price itself has been doing. If you glance at the last month or so, one thing really stands out: a pretty sharp drop occurred around the beginning of April. The stock fell significantly from the mid-$30s down into the mid-$20s, hitting its 52-week low of $25.45 on April 8th.
Since that low point, the price has bounced around a bit, trading mostly in the $26 to $28 range. It hasn't shown a strong, sustained move back up yet. The current price is sitting around $28.13 as of the last data point. This means it's trading well below where it was just a few weeks ago and also significantly off its 52-week high of $47.02.

Quick Company Note
Remember, DigitalOcean is a cloud computing company focused on developers. Their business relies on the growth of digital native enterprises and the demand for scalable, easy-to-use cloud infrastructure. The recent price drop could be related to broader market sentiment towards tech or specific concerns about their growth rate (the recommendation data noted lower-than-expected revenue growth). But their core business is in a growing sector.
